Harry Emerson Fosdick

Harry Emerson Fosdick (1878–1969) was an American Baptist minister and a leading voice in liberal Protestant theology. Ordained in 1903, he served as pastor of the First Presbyterian Church in New York City (1918–1925), where his modernist preaching drew national attention during the fundamentalist–modernist controversy. He later became the founding pastor of Riverside Church in New York City, serving from 1930 to 1946. Fosdick was also a professor of practical theology at Union Theological Seminary and a widely read author of sermons and devotional works, including *The Manhood of the Master* (1913) and *On Being a Real Person* (1943).
